is an unofficial, fan-made total conversion mod for the classic Grand Theft Auto: Vice City. Released originally in late 2011, this modification reimagines the neon-soaked streets of Vice City as a hub for underground street racing, heavily influenced by the aesthetic and mechanics of the Need for Speed: ProStreet era. It transforms the standard crime-focused sandbox into a competitive racing ladder where speed and style are just as important as firepower.
